Robotic mitral valve replacement: a short-term single institution experience

摘要

Purpose

This study evaluates the safety, efficacy, reproducibility and short-term clinical outcomes of robotic mitral valve replacement (MVR).

Methods

Between September 2022 and May 2024, 64 robotic cardiac and thoracic surgeries were performed in our institute. Twelve consecutive patients who underwent MVR using da Vinci Xi robotic system were retrospectively analysed. It was performed by right side approach using four instrument ports and one 4-cm working port, under peripheral cardiopulmonary bypass (CPB) with transoesophageal echocardiography (TEE) surveillance.

Results

The mean age of patients was 39 ± 9 years (median = 42 years), male-to-female ratio of 1:2, left ventricular ejection fraction (LVEF) = 60 ± 5%. The mean CPB and aortic cross clamp (ACX) time was 273 ± 119 min (174–568 min) and 160 ± 91 min (85–395 min) respectively. All patients received mechanical valve. The ventilation time and length of intensive care unit (ICU) stay was 21 ± 8 h and 3 ± 2 days respectively. The median drain output was 258 ml (Interquartile Range (IQR) = 240–353ml). Two patients (16.67%) were re-explored the same day in view of excessive drain output. Two patients required postoperative opioid analgesics (16.67%). One (8.33%) patient had groin wound infection. There was no mortality. Patients were ambulated from postoperative day 3.91 ± 1.80 days. Duration of hospital stay post-surgery was 9 ± 3 days, and patients were discharged after therapeutic International Normalised Ratio (INR) of 3 was achieved. Postoperative pain score of study group was 3 ± 1 (mild). Patients were satisfied with aesthetically pleasing scar and returned to routine activity within 4 ± 1 weeks. The mean follow-up time was 10.17 ± 5.11 months.

Conclusion

Robotic MVR surgery is safe and has excellent short-term outcomes. Patients experienced less pain and faster recovery.
